How does piercing affect my skin health?

6 doctors weighed in across 2 answers

Doesn't: If you get the piercing done by someone skilled in proper technique, follows sterile procedure, & uses good quality metals that aren't coated with certain chemicals, then you shouldn't have problems with piercings. You need to keep the area clean, especially the first few days after piercing to avoid infection or granulation tissue. If you see any irritation or discoloration, see your doctor asap.

Piercing ; Skin : Piercing is relatively safe. However, piercing can promote skin infection and / or abnormal scarring in the area of piercing.
